BUILDER’S HISTORY:
The Stella Polare shipyard in Fiumicino was opened in 1971 and quickly became renowned for their speciality in classic and modern laminated wood construction and refit of one-off and semi-series yachts. With over 60 yachts launched since with the largest at 80 feet, the Starkel designed Star 64 is perhaps one of the most iconic. STELLA MARIS is the last built of the 5 hulls developed with the modules of the De Cesari Starkel Star 64. While the first 4 boats where fitted at De Cesari shipyard, hull nr. 5, which later became STELLA MARIS, was bought from Azzurra Yachting (one of the shareholder of Cantiere Navale dell’Argenario) with the aim to develop a brand new mini series of blue ocean fast cruiser
MAGAZINE REVIEW:
„The new craft is a development of the Starkel’s previous cutter and differs from her because of an unusual stainless steel cage which connects the shrouds, fin and ballast and thus hampers the flow of hull stresses. This innovative new structure actually absorbs the main loads and highest tensions, something which results in turn in maximum freedom when it comes to designing the interior layout.
The hull is much more robust than one would imagine. The shell is made from top quality resin sandwich reinforced with „E“ glass fibre and Kevlar, while the closed cell PVC core boasts varies in thickness and density depending on the area of the hull and work load concerned. The whole shebang is finished off nicely with no less than six structural bulkheads resin-bonded to the deck and hull right around the perimeter.“
Yacht Capital June 2001
